  • G400 and DVD

    Hi there. I have been trying to get DVD to work fluently with my new G400 and
    a K6-2 300, but it seems the combination just won't do it.

    In fact, I thought that G400 had motion compensation on board, but it does not seem to have it after all (or does somebody know differently?). Maybe I should have checked the specs before buying, motion compensation was at least part of early hype e.g. on this board.

    Well, if I hack the registry to "Poor PC quality", I do get all the frames, but the
    picture is not very nice any more.

    Well, such is life, I suppose.

      Hi Meek,

      Kruzin is right. With my K6-2-300 MHz I wasn´t able able to watch DVDs well with the G400.

      Now with a K6-3-450 MHz DVD playback is very fine and I could change the quality to "Full Quality".

        I think the biggest problem is probably that your CPU is underpowered for software DVD, most users of the G400 using the DVD software mode are using 400MHz and up. The board scales nicely with increased CPU power but 400MHz seems to be a practical minimum. This is noted in many posts on the Forums so your best solution is a CPU upgrade.
